Ingredients
-
½ pound ground beef
-
½ cup chopped onion
-
1 clove garlic
-
⅓ cup water
-
½ (1 ounce) packet taco seasoning mix
-
1 (14.5 ounce) can diced tomatoes with garlic and onion
-
2 cups salsa, or more to taste, divided (Optional)
-
2 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ro
-
1 cup refried beans
-
1 12-inch prepared pizza crust
-
2 cups Mexican-style shredded four-cheese blend, divided
-
2 cups shredded lettuce
-
2 tomatoes, chopped
-
1 (2.25 ounce) can sliced black olives, drained
-
¼ cup chopped green onion
-
1 cup sour cream, or as desired (Optional)
Directions
-
Cook and stir ground beef, onion, and garlic in a large skillet over medium-high heat until beef is completely browned; drain fat from the skillet.
-
Stir water and taco seasoning mix into beef mixture, then bring to a boil. Reduce the heat to medium-low and simmer, stirring occasionally, for 5 minutes.
-
Meanwhile, pre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Place pizza crust onto a baking sheet.
-
Blend diced tomatoes, 1 cup salsa, and cilantro in a blender until smooth.
-
Spread refried beans in an even layer on the prepared pizza crust, leaving a border of about 1/2-inch uncovered around the outside. Spread 1 cup diced tomato mixture over beans in an even layer; reserve the remaining sauce. Scatter ground beef mixture over sauce, then cover with 1 1/2 cups cheese.
-
Bake in the preheated oven until cheese is bubbly and crust edges are golden brown, 15 to 20 minutes. Remove from the oven and let cool for 5 minutes.
-
Top pizza with shredded lettuce, chopped tomatoes, black olives, green onions, and remaining cheese. Serve with the reserved sauce, sour cream, and remaining salsa.
Recipe Tip
For a crispier crust, bake the pizza directly on the oven rack.
